Abstract

This research is aiming to improve student’s achievements in learning physics. This research uses classroom action research with data analysis using qualitative descriptive. This research was conducted at SMAN 106 Jakarta with two cycles. Test results and documentation used to collect data SMAN 106 is chosen as a place of research with two-cycle. From the research we get an average score 72 on the pre-cycle assessment, there an increasing score on the first and second phases became 80,00 and 92,00. From the 1st and 2 st fase, it shows that the result of the model the learning has been improved after conduct a model learning with problem-based learning. So, we can conclude that problem-based learning can improve student achievements in physics.

Abstract

A Comparative analysis of practices obtained between the Pondok and Tsangaya with regard to traditional Islamic education and spirituality in Malaysia and Nigeria, indicates that, despite areas of similarity in origin and evolution, there exist a unique area of sharp contrast in relation to later life spirituality and elder care. The article maintains that, despite the two systems sharing wider similarities of originating from the traditional system of Arabic and Islamic education, the Pondok provides a complete platform for the spiritual life cycle, with opportunities for devotion from childhood to death. The Tsangaya on the other hand, covers childhood to early adulthood, thus, presenting a halfway approach to the spiritual life cycle. Recommendations were based on the need for the Tsangaya to model along aspects of the Pondok in a manner that will enable the incorporation of later life spiritual needs of the elderly. The purpose of this article is to carry out a comparative analysis of these two systems of traditional Islamic education , in relation to eldercare and spiritual wellbeing.  The relevance of this paper lies in the fact that population aging is currently receiving attention as global crises, and issues of elderly wellbeing in all aspects are being explored towards addressing the needs of the elderly.

Abstract

This study aims to describe the nature of evaluating educational policies and their implementation in IRE subjects at SMK Negeri 3 Yogyakarta during the Covid-19 pandemic. This research is descriptive qualitative research. The results showed that evaluation must always be carried out by adjusting the situation and needs of students in order to achieve educational goals. The period of the Covid-19pandemic changed the entire order of life, including in the realm of education. Education that was originally carried out offline is now being implemented online. This has an influence on the achievement of educational goals. This change has forced education policymakers at SMK Negeri 3 Yogyakarta to evaluate Islamic Education learning by simplifying learning. This simplification is Carried out by replacing practicum activities with memorizing and chanting the Koran verse s roommates are sent via WhatsApp, Google Drive, or Telegram.
